Output 6698c1e4de2c8b319ef43e936792d224a24eb52c552e4d75b4bdde68fc9e57b6:1

value
599944320
script pubkey
OP_0 OP_PUSHBYTES_20 31e8733b63a1f89fe2ea9142fd6e8ecbbb037a34
address
bc1qx858xwmr58uflch2j9p06m5wewasx735fezeyc
transaction
6698c1e4de2c8b319ef43e936792d224a24eb52c552e4d75b4bdde68fc9e57b6
spent
true